Quarterback Documentary Uncovers Hidden Injury Battle

Netflix’s series Quarterback provides an inside look at Mayfield’s 2025 campaign, revealing a tougher road than many fans realized. The documentary notes that he suffered a PCL and MCL injury as early as Week 2 of the season. Later, a bicep bruise was documented during the contest against the New York Jets, followed by an AC joint injury that lingered through the latter half of the year. Despite these setbacks, Mayfield remained in the lineup, playing through pain while the Buccaneers’ offensive line also struggled with its own injuries.

Buccaneers Value Mayfield Despite Late‑Season Dip

The Buccaneers view Mayfield as a crucial piece of their post‑Tom Brady identity, praising his leadership and commitment to the franchise. Even when his statistical output slipped and the offense became inconsistent, the team’s front office highlighted his durability and work ethic. The organization has made it clear it wants Mayfield to remain its long‑term quarterback, noting his role in stabilizing the club since 2023. This mutual interest sets the stage for a potentially swift extension once the contract window opens.
